TCL 501 vs Nokia C32
Here we compared two budget smartphones: the 6-inch TCL 501 (with MediaTek Helio G36) that was released on February 26, 2024, against the Nokia C32, which is powered by Unisoc SC9863A1 and came out 1 year before. On this page, you will find tests, full specs, strengths, and weaknesses of each of the devices.
Key differences
Reasons to consider the TCL 501
- More energy-efficient CPU – Helio G36
- Compatible with Wi-Fi 5 wireless networks
- More recent OS version: Android 14 versus 13
- The phone is 1 year newer
- Weighs 20.9 grams less
- 8% faster in single-core GeekBench 6 test: 221 and 205 points
Reasons to consider the Nokia C32
- Water-resistant body (IP52 classification)
- Comes with 2000 mAh larger battery capacity: 5000 vs 3000 mAh
- Newer Bluetooth version (v5.2)
- Has a 0.5 inch larger screen size
- Fingerprint scanner
- Has 2x more RAM: 4GB versus 2GB
- 33% higher pixel density (270 vs 203 PPI)
- The front-facing camera can record video at 1080p
